How Trump could (and couldn't) reshape the Fed
Briefly

Trump may face a choice between patiently following historical practices at the Federal Reserve or acting quickly, risking legal uncertainties and market disruptions.
Installing loyal appointees may be legally complex due to staggered terms of the Fed governors. Removal requires 'cause' under the Federal Reserve Act, which is defined as malfeasance, not policy differences.
